Please take me back to yesterday So I can look with childish eyes At Life with wonder and surprise Imagination on display In youthful days of yesterday. Please take me to those golden days When innocence protected me With young invincibility Against the harshness of Life's ways That superceded golden days. The roads were always smooth back then The sun was always high The clouds resembled fairy-tale Castles in the sky. The dark clouds hadn't gathered yet To desecrate my day And love was not an instrument Of heartache and dismay. Please take me back to yesterday Allow me one last chance to live Amid the hope Life had to give Before she took them all away In days that followed yesterday. |
||
© Copyright 2001 Michael Mack - All Rights Reserved | |||
